Statement of Faith

Heritage Christian Fellowship is a non-denominational, Gospel-Centered family of believers.  We desire to know our Savior Jesus Christ in a sincere and intimate way, while at the same time giving honor and glory to Him, our King of Kings and Lord of Lords. We exist to Exalt the Lord, to Equip His Saints, and to Engage the World around us, all of which is enabled and motivated by the gospel of Jesus Christ.

To Exalt the Lord:

  • Man was created by God to bring Glory to God through worship in every area of life, as well as celebrating His grace through the regular observance of communion and baptism of new believers. (1 Corinthians 10:31, John 4:23, 1 Corinthians 11:24-25)
  • We worship the true and living God. One God, eternally existent in three persons: Father, Son and Holy Spirit.
  • We believe in the deity of our Lord Jesus Christ, His virgin birth, His sinless life, His death as atonement for our sins, His bodily resurrection on the third day, His ascension into Heaven, and his imminent return in power and glory.
  • We believe that Jesus is the only way to fellowship with the Father, and worship Him as such. (John 14:6)

To Equip the Saints:

  • We believe in the inspired, inerrant of Word of God, the Holy Bible, given to us through the inspiration of the Holy Spirit. The Bible is God’s complete Word, the only authoritative Word of God, and no private interpretation or additional revelation is, or will be, given to man. (Mark 13:31, 2 Timothy 3:14-17, 2 Peter 1:20-21)
  • We place a strong emphasis on the teaching of the Word of God, for it is the basis for and source of our faith.   The systematic and expositional study of God’s word will address the issues of life and equip the saints for the ministry of the gospel as we receive the whole counsel of God. (Romans 10:17, Isaiah 55:11, Acts 20:27, Ephesians 4:11-12)
  • We believe in the present ministry of the Holy Spirit, without which we are unable to live a godly life. (John 14:26)
  • We believe the Lord has given to each of us different gifts by the Holy Spirit to be used to further the Gospel of Christ and point others to Jesus. The Holy Spirit is a God of decency and order, and those trademarks will accompany anyone who is practicing these gifts. (Romans 12, 1 Corinthians 12, Ephesians 4, John 15:26, John 16:14, 1 Corinthians 14:40)

To Engage the World:

  • We believe in the Great Commission, in which Jesus commands us to go throughout all the world and make disciples of Jesus Christ. (Matthew 28:16-20)
  • We believe that in loving God and loving our neighbors, we are fulfilling the commandments of God in total and completing the purpose of the church. (Matthew 22:37-40)
  • We believe that the inevitable result of gospel-centered life will be missional living, expressed in acts of love and service to our neighbors, both within the family of faith, and outside of the church.  (Matthew 5: 13-16, 1 John 4:20)
  • The natural by-product of a healthy, growing, loving church will be evangelism, done through both word and deed. (John 21:15-17, Mark 16:15, Romans 2:4)
